How could you safely determine if a base is stronger than an acid?

Answer:

B) Use a conductivity apparatus

Explanation:

I got it right on Plato. Strong acids and strong bases will conduct more than weak acids and weak bases, so you can tell if one is stronger than the other by seeing which one conducts more.
